Moorhead Police Department, Minnesota
End of Watch Saturday, December 6, 1930
Add to My HeroesRoy Larson
Police Officer Roy Larson was shot and killed while chasing a robbery suspect who had been involved in shootouts with two other officers during the chase.
He encountered the man in some coal sheds on First Avenue North and was shot twice in the head before he had time to draw his gun. The suspect then attempted to kill himself but the bullet proved to not be fatal. The man was arrested and sentenced to life.
Officer Larson was single and had served with the Moorhead Police Department for one year.
